Birmingham Police make 44 arrests in crime reduction efforts

BIRMINGHAM, Ala. — The Birmingham Police Department’s Special Enforcement Division made 44 arrests during the week of September 8-14, 2025, as part of its ongoing efforts to reduce crime and enhance public safety in the city.

The division made 31 felony arrests and 13 misdemeanor arrests. Officers also seized 21 firearms, including one stolen and one altered weapon, and conducted 90 traffic stops, resulting in 205 citations. Nine vehicles were impounded, including one stolen vehicle that was recovered.

Narcotics seized included 393.2 grams of cocaine, 158.6 grams of crystal methamphetamine, 256.16 grams of marijuana, and 175 grams of Xanax, among other substances…
